ABSTRACT

Responsible for clogging are mainly adhesion processes that occur at the interfaces and at the surfaces of the clay minerals and tools (Spagnoli et al. 2010a). For instance, according to Thewes (1999), Feng (2004) and Weh et al. (2009), clays which leads to clogging problems are high cohesive with high liquid limits and a high plasticity index. Hence, these types of soils tend to become very sticky on contact with water, due to the swelling effect of clay particles. Several solutions are present on the market but not always their performances are satisfactory. Besides, not always the chemomechanical properties of clays are well understood. The clogging problem, therefore, remains an important issue during the tunnel constructions. Clogging can constrain mechanical tunnelling through to a complete standstill.
